CSS flex-flow 屬性

定義和用法

flex-flow 屬性是以下屬性的簡寫屬性:

注釋:如果元素不是彈性項目,則 flex 屬性無效。

另請參閱:

CSS 教程:CSS 彈性框

CSS 參考手冊:flex 屬性

CSS 參考手冊:flex-direction 屬性

CSS 參考手冊:flex-basis 屬性

CSS 參考手冊:flex-grow 屬性

CSS 參考手冊:flex-shrink 屬性

CSS 參考手冊:flex-wrap 屬性

HTML DOM 參考手冊:flexFlow 屬性

實例

使彈性項目以反方向顯示,并在需要時換行:

div {
  display: flex;
  flex-flow: row-reverse wrap;
}

親自試一試

CSS 語法

flex-flow: flex-direction flex-wrap|initial|inherit;

屬性值

描述
flex-direction

可能的值:

  • row
  • row-reverse
  • column
  • column-reverse
  • initial
  • inherit

默認值為 "row"。

規定彈性項目的方向。

flex-wrap

可能的值:

  • nowrap
  • wrap
  • wrap-reverse
  • initial
  • inherit

默認值為 "nowrap"。

規定彈性項目是否應換行。

initial 將此屬性設置為其默認值。參閱 initial
inherit 從其父元素繼承此屬性。參閱 inherit

技術細節

默認值: row nowrap
繼承:
動畫制作: 不支持。請參閱:動畫相關屬性
版本: CSS3
JavaScript 語法: object.style.flexFlow="column nowrap"

瀏覽器支持

表格中的數字注明了完全支持該屬性的首個瀏覽器版本。

跟隨 -webkit-、-ms- 或 -moz- 的數字規定使用前綴的首個版本。

Chrome IE / Edge Firefox Safari Opera
29.0
21.0 -webkit-
11.0 28.0
18.0 -moz-
9.0
6.1 -webkit-
17.0